这个问题没有绝对的答案,因为内循环和外循环各有其优缺点和适用场景。
内循环的优点是效率高,因为它只需要在同一个循环内部进行计算,不需要多次访问外部数据结构。此外,内循环可以更好地利用并行计算资源,例如多核处理器或GPU。然而,内循环的缺点是它可能会使代码变得复杂且难以阅读和理解。
外循环的优点是代码简洁易懂,因为它只需要遍历一个外部数据结构即可。然而,外循环的缺点是效率较低,因为它需要多次访问外部数据结构。此外,外循环可能不适合并行计算,因为它需要在每个循环迭代中同步所有线程。
总的来说,如果循环内部的计算量很大并且可以充分利用并行计算资源,那么内循环可能更适合。而如果循环内部的计算量较小且代码的可读性更重要,那么外循环可能更适合。在实际编程中,应根据具体问题和需求来选择合适的循环类型。
标签:内外循环哪个效果更好
作者:车手434107
发布时间:2024-07-10 08:08:11
作者:车手353536
发布时间:2024-07-10 08:08:11
作者:车手553690
发布时间:2024-07-10 08:08:11
作者:车手883803
发布时间:2024-07-10 08:08:11
作者:车手673312
发布时间:2024-07-10 08:08:10
作者:车手432342
发布时间:2024-07-10 08:08:09
作者:车手778102
发布时间:2024-07-10 08:08:09
作者:车手243207
发布时间:2024-07-10 08:08:08
作者:车手638802
发布时间:2024-07-10 08:08:08
作者:车手119294
发布时间:2024-07-10 08:08:07